Abstract

To provide a table for enabling legs to be attached to a top board with the use of the same metal fittings regardless of a difference in a cross sectional shape of the legs.SOLUTION: A table includes metal fittings 4 for attaching legs 3 to a lower surface of a top board 2. A leg attachment part 11 for attaching each leg 3 to be positioned on an outer side of the metal fitting 4 is formed in a side part of the metal fitting 4. An insertion member 7 to be inserted to an inner side of the leg 3 from an upper part of the leg 3 is provided. The leg attachment part 11 includes two pressing parts 11a, 11b to be engaged with outer surfaces of the leg 3. The pressing parts 11a, 11b are arranged in a V shape. The insertion member 7 and the leg attachment part 11 of the metal fitting 4 are connected by a connection member 21. A part of the leg 3 is held by sandwiching between the insertion member 7 and the pressing parts 11a, 11b of the metal fitting 4.SELECTED DRAWING: Figure 9

テーブルの天板の下部には、天板を支持するとともに、天板を補強する支持部材が、天板の外縁部の周方向全体に亘って設けられている。   A support member that supports the top plate and reinforces the top plate is provided at a lower portion of the top plate of the table over the entire outer peripheral portion of the top plate in the circumferential direction.

近年、テーブルを斜め上方から見た際に、この支持部材が見えず、外観をすっきりとさせるため、支持部材のテーブル天板に対する取付け位置を、天板の外周部よりも内側に設けることが提案されている。   In recent years, when the table is viewed obliquely from above, the support member cannot be seen, and in order to keep the appearance clear, it has been proposed that the mounting position of the support member to the table top be provided inside the outer periphery of the table top. Have been.

このようなテーブルとして、天板の下部における4隅に、脚を天板に対して固定する取付金具を設け、隣り合う取付金具における内側端部間に支持部材を架設したものが知られている(例えば、特許文献1参照)。   As such a table, there is known a table in which mounting brackets for fixing legs to the top plate are provided at four corners in a lower portion of the top panel, and a support member is erected between inner ends of adjacent mounting brackets. (For example, see Patent Document 1).

特許第5849653号公報Japanese Patent No. 5849653

天板の形状や全体に応じ、脚の横断面形状を変更することがある。しかし、上記従来技術のテーブルにおいては、その脚の上端部に、取付金具の固定部を嵌合挿入するように形成されているため、例えば、脚の横断面形状が四角形状のテーブルと、丸形状のテーブルを製造しようとした場合、2種類の取付金具を容易する必要がある。   The cross-sectional shape of the legs may be changed according to the shape and overall shape of the top plate. However, in the table of the related art, since the fixing portion of the mounting bracket is formed so as to be fitted and inserted into the upper end of the leg, for example, a table having a square cross-sectional shape of the leg, When manufacturing a table having a shape, it is necessary to facilitate two types of mounting brackets.

このように、脚の横断面形状に応じて、複数種類の取付金具を用意すると、製造コストが高くなってしまう。   As described above, if a plurality of types of mounting brackets are prepared according to the cross-sectional shape of the leg, the manufacturing cost increases.

そこで、本発明は、脚の横断面形状が異なっても、同一の取付金具を用いて、天板に取り付けることができるテーブルを提供することを目的とするものである。   Therefore, an object of the present invention is to provide a table that can be mounted on a top plate using the same mounting hardware even if the legs have different cross-sectional shapes.

テーブル1を上記のように構成したことにより、テーブル1は以下のような作用、効果を奏する。   By configuring the table 1 as described above, the table 1 has the following operations and effects.

脚3の取り付け部分を、取付金具4の抑え部11a,11bと挿入部材7の抑え面8により挟持、保持することにより、脚3の取り付け部分の取付強度を、高めることができる。   The mounting strength of the mounting portion of the leg 3 can be increased by sandwiching and holding the mounting portion of the leg 3 between the pressing portions 11 a and 11 b of the mounting bracket 4 and the pressing surface 8 of the insertion member 7.

取付金具4における本体部9の一方に脚3を取付け、他方に支持部材15を取付けるようにしたことにより、天板2に対する支持部材15の取付位置を脚3よりも内側にすることができ、図1に示すように、テーブル1の斜め上からみると支持部材15が視認されず、テーブル1をすっきりとした外観とすることができる。   Since the leg 3 is attached to one of the main body portions 9 of the mounting bracket 4 and the support member 15 is attached to the other, the attachment position of the support member 15 with respect to the top plate 2 can be located inside the leg 3, As shown in FIG. 1, the support member 15 is not visible when viewed obliquely from above the table 1, and the table 1 can have a neat appearance.

また、脚3を、その断面形状が、図示にした形状よりも、大きい場合でも小さい場合でも、同一の取付金具4を用いて、天板2に良好に取り付けることができ、脚3の大きさに応じて、取付金具4を複数種類用意する必要がなく、部品点数を低減でき、製造コストを低減できる。   Further, the leg 3 can be satisfactorily attached to the top plate 2 using the same mounting bracket 4 regardless of whether the cross-sectional shape is larger or smaller than the illustrated shape. Therefore, there is no need to prepare a plurality of types of mounting brackets 4, and the number of parts can be reduced, and the manufacturing cost can be reduced.

また、天板2に対する脚3の取付角度は、脚3の外面と、取付金具4における脚取付部11の抑え部11a,11bの形状により決まるため、その部分の形成加工は、脚の上端面が所定角度となるように切断加工するものより容易であり、製造コストを低減できる。   Further, since the mounting angle of the leg 3 with respect to the top plate 2 is determined by the outer surface of the leg 3 and the shapes of the holding portions 11a and 11b of the leg mounting portion 11 in the mounting bracket 4, the forming process of that portion is performed by the upper end surface of the leg Is easier than the one that is cut at a predetermined angle, and the manufacturing cost can be reduced.

また、挿入部材7を脚3に挿入し、脚3の側面方向から挿入部材7と取付金具4を連結部材21により連結したことにより、挿入部材7を脚3に溶接等により固定することなく、挿入部材7の脚3からの脱離を防止できる。   Further, since the insertion member 7 is inserted into the leg 3 and the insertion member 7 and the mounting bracket 4 are connected by the connection member 21 from the side direction of the leg 3, the insertion member 7 is not fixed to the leg 3 by welding or the like. The detachment of the insertion member 7 from the leg 3 can be prevented.

また、脚3を、その側部を用いて、取付金具4に連結したことにより、脚3の端面の加工精度を低く設定しても、テーブル1の組み立てに、影響を及ぼさないため、脚3の製造が容易で、テーブル1の製造コストを低減できる。   Further, since the leg 3 is connected to the mounting bracket 4 by using the side portion thereof, even if the processing accuracy of the end face of the leg 3 is set low, it does not affect the assembling of the table 1. Is easy to manufacture, and the manufacturing cost of the table 1 can be reduced.

また、挿入部材7を、脚3に対して溶接固定する必要がないことから、脚3として必要な強度を確保することができれば、脚3を金属以外の任意の素材を用いて構成することもできる。   In addition, since it is not necessary to fix the insertion member 7 to the leg 3 by welding, the leg 3 may be made of any material other than metal as long as the required strength of the leg 3 can be secured. it can.
